找回密码
 注册
搜索
[新手上路]批处理新手入门导读[视频教程]批处理基础视频教程[视频教程]VBS基础视频教程[批处理精品]批处理版照片整理器
[批处理精品]纯批处理备份&还原驱动[批处理精品]CMD命令50条不能说的秘密[在线下载]第三方命令行工具[在线帮助]VBScript / JScript 在线参考
楼主: rdctgvf

[文本处理] 求助:请帮忙解释下数字按降序排列批处理代码全部构成及SET用法

[复制链接]
发表于 2014-12-25 13:40:17 | 显示全部楼层
回复 14# rdctgvf


在单一且同一种字符相同的情况下在变量末尾加入1-9个数字中任意的一个数字,就变成按长度越长的优先排列了 (降序排列)

不知道你想表达什么意思,能把代码发出来看看吗?
 楼主| 发表于 2014-12-25 13:51:21 | 显示全部楼层
回复 15# shelluserwlb

嗯  谢谢大家的指导,非常感激! 现在在大家的指导下,基本知道了
   
这个代码的写法,和set 命令另外的一种 用法 和 特性
 楼主| 发表于 2014-12-25 14:00:43 | 显示全部楼层
回复 16# DAIC


首先,感谢亲的回复,我只是想表达在大家的指导下,我慢慢明白了这段代码的用法

因为当时我需要批处理做一个排序输出的功能,无意当中就看到了这个代码,当时的我

不理解为什么用for /f 来提取 "set _" 并且输出的,因为当时的我不知道 set 还可以这样来用

所以,我希望亲如果可能的话,能够给我解释下 set 还能输出变量名称的具体用法
发表于 2014-12-25 20:40:04 | 显示全部楼层
回复 18# rdctgvf


在单一且同一种字符相同的情况下在变量末尾加入1-9个数字中任意的一个数字,就变成按长度越长的优先排列了 (降序排列)

我的问题是,你如何得出上面这个结论的?
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|小黑屋|批处理之家 ( 渝ICP备10000708号 )

GMT+8, 2026-3-20 01:29 , Processed in 0.016231 second(s), 7 queries , File On.

Powered by Discuz! X3.5

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表